We live in the rolling hills near the courthouse. Could our home's grounding be less effective?

Potentially, yes. The rocky, variable soil common in our farmland and hills can create high soil resistance, challenging a proper ground connection. An effective grounding electrode system is critical for safety and surge dissipation. We test ground rod resistance to NEC standards and may need to drive additional rods or use a ground plate to achieve a reliable, low-resistance path to earth.

We found a Federal Pacific panel in our 1963 house. Is it safe to add a heat pump or EV charger?

No, it is not safe. Federal Pacific panels are a known hazard with a high failure rate for breakers not tripping during an overload, which can lead to fires. Your existing 100-amp service is also insufficient for the dedicated circuits a heat pump or Level 2 EV charger requires. A full service upgrade and panel replacement are mandatory first steps for this kind of modernization.

My Lewistown home has an overhead mast service. What should I watch for with this setup?

Overhead service masts are common here. Inspect the mast head and weatherhead for corrosion or damage, and ensure the mast is still plumb and securely anchored to the house. The service drop wires from the pole should be clear of tree branches. Any sagging, fraying, or physical damage to these components requires immediate attention from your utility provider and a licensed electrician.

What permits and codes are involved in replacing my old electrical panel in Fulton County?

All panel replacements require a permit from the Fulton County Zoning and Building Department and a final inspection. The work must comply with the 2023 National Electrical Code, which mandates AFCI protection for most living areas and specific surge protection rules. As a master electrician licensed by the Illinois Department of Financial and Professional Regulation, I handle the permit paperwork and ensure the installation meets all current safety standards.

Our lights in Lewistown flicker during storms. Is this damaging my new computer and TV?

Yes, it likely is. Flickering often indicates voltage instability from the Ameren Illinois grid, which faces moderate surge risk from our seasonal thunderstorms. These micro-surges and brownouts degrade sensitive electronics over time. Installing a whole-house surge protector at your main panel is the professional solution to shield your smart home devices from this cumulative damage.

My Downtown Lewistown home has original 1963 wiring. Why do the lights dim when the refrigerator and microwave run together?

Your home's electrical system is 63 years old, and that original cloth-jacketed copper wiring was sized for a much lower appliance load. Modern refrigerators, microwaves, and air conditioners draw far more current, creating voltage drop on those aging circuits. This constant strain on undersized wiring is a primary fire risk and indicates your 100A service is likely overloaded for 2026 living standards.
